Dan’s the man who setsup victory for Heath

Dan Strange grabbed 5-28 in 11 overs to set up a convincing six-wicket Division 3 win for Haywards Heath on Saturday.

Opening bowlers Jethro Menzies (3-31) and Ryan Brown (2-26 in 11) did their bit but it was second change Strange who ripped through the later order.

Strange included in his tally the scalp of Pulborough top scorer Tariq Farhan, whose 45 helped his side to 162 all out in 42 overs.

A half century third wicket stand between Hannah Phelps (40) and Brown (53no) then helped Heath seal victory in the 35th over.

In the Premier Division defending champions Preston Nomads consoliadted top spot with a five-wicket home win against Horsham. That gives them a 23-point cushion.

Patrick Spencer took 6-31 as Horsham could muster only 130 batting first despite 38 from Tom Johnson. Nomads were 59-5 at one point in reply until Robert Wakeford (38 not out) and Kashif Ibrahim (33 not out) saw them home.

Second-placed East Grinstead won by nine wickets in a high scoring clash away to Eastbourne . The hosts totalled 252-8 batting first with captain Mark Tomsett compiling an unbeaten 83, but Grinstead lost only one wicket in reaching their target thanks to an unbroken second wicket stand of 194 between Will Adkin (102 not out) and Alex Carey (106 not out).

Roffey are just behind Grinstead in third following a seven-wicket win at home to bottom club Hastings Priory. Rohit Jagota claimed 6-41 as Hastings were all out for 171 batting first before hitting 49 not out off 27 balls to guide Roffey home for the loss of three wickets. Mike Norris top-scored with 54.

Three Bridges remain second-bottom on the back of having to settle for a draw away to Brighton & Hove, whose last pair held out.
